What this grant of permission means

Haringey granted permission on 6 December 2024, subject to any conditions on the decision notice. Work must normally begin within three years or the permission lapses. More in our guide to what happens after a planning decision.

About householder applications

Householder applications cover work to an existing house and its garden, such as extensions, lofts and outbuildings, and cannot create a separate dwelling or change what the building is used for. More in our guide to planning application types.
